**软考函数题评分标准深度解析**

在软件水平考试(软考)中,函数题作为重要的考查内容之一,对于考生的逻辑思维、算法设计以及编程能力都有着较高的要求。因此,了解函数题的评分标准,对于备考软考的考生来说至关重要。本文将详细解析软考函数题的评分标准,帮助考生更好地把握考试要点,提高备考效率。

一、函数题的基本要求

在软考中,函数题通常要求考生根据给定的需求,设计并实现一个或多个函数。这些函数需要满足一定的功能要求,同时还需要考虑代码的效率、可读性以及可维护性。因此,考生在解答函数题时,不仅需要关注函数的功能实现,还需要注意代码的整体质量。

二、评分标准的构成

软考函数题的评分标准主要包括以下几个方面:

1. **功能性**:函数是否实现了题目要求的功能是评分的首要标准。如果函数未能实现要求的功能,那么无论代码的其他方面如何,都无法获得高分。
2. **正确性**:在实现功能的基础上,代码的正确性也是评分的关键。这包括逻辑正确、语法正确以及运行正确。任何错误都可能导致扣分。
3. **效率**:对于相同的功能,不同的实现方式可能会有不同的效率。评分时会考虑代码的时间复杂度和空间复杂度,以评估代码的效率。
4. **可读性**:良好的代码应该具有清晰的结构和注释,以便于他人阅读和理解。评分时会考虑代码的排版、命名规范以及注释的完整性。
5. **可维护性**:代码应该易于修改和维护。这要求代码具有良好的模块化和封装性,以降低后期的维护成本。

三、如何根据评分标准备考

了解了软考函数题的评分标准后,考生可以有针对性地进行备考:

1. **深入理解题目要求**:在解答函数题前,首先要仔细阅读题目要求,确保完全理解函数的功能需求和限制条件。
2. **注重代码质量**:在编写代码时,要时刻关注代码的质量,包括正确性、效率、可读性和可维护性。这需要考生具备扎实的编程基础和良好的编程习惯。
3. **多做练习**:通过大量的练习,可以熟悉各种函数题的类型和解题技巧,提高解题速度和准确率。
4. **学习优秀代码**:阅读和学习优秀的代码示例,可以帮助考生提高自己的编程水平和审美标准。
5. **及时反馈与调整**:在备考过程中,要及时反馈自己的学习效果,并根据反馈结果调整学习方法和策略。

四、结语

软考函数题的评分标准体现了对考生综合素质的考查要求。通过深入了解评分标准并针对性地进行备考,考生可以更好地把握考试要点,提高备考效率。希望本文的分析和建议能对广大软考考生有所帮助,祝愿大家在软考中取得优异成绩!